Early Life and Background:
Born in Isiama Afara, Umuahia in Abia State, Nnamdi Kanu spent his formative years in Nigeria before moving to the United Kingdom. It was during his time in the UK that Kanu became increasingly vocal about the marginalization of the Igbo people and the need for an independent Biafran state.






His Mission for Biafra Restoration:
Nnamdi Kanu's mission for Biafra restoration is rooted in his belief that the Igbo people have been marginalized and oppressed by the Nigerian government. He sees the creation of a separate Biafran state as the only solution to the systemic injustices faced by his people.





Challenges and Controversies:
Despite his popularity among many Igbo people, Nnamdi Kanu has faced numerous challenges and controversies in his quest for Biafra restoration. His arrest and detention by the Nigerian government have only served to fuel the flames of his supporters' fervor.
